Two weeks ago , Herb Reed from Lunker City, was kind enough to let me field test his new 12 inch rigged black Slug-go. It is rigged with 2 7/0 live bait hooks and weighs 3 oz. un-weighted. The 12incher casts great and has a little different action than the 9inch job. I'll admit that fishing has been kinda slow but I've caught 9 bass on this new lure up to 28 lbs. in the last couple of weeks. By the way, the 12inch slug-go is made from a different , tougher rubber so it stands up better than the other sizes. I'm still using the same one that caught the 9 bass with no visible wear or rips. Herb said that this new model will be available soon both rigged and un-rigged. Also the un-rigged 12 and 9 inch models will be available in packs of 6.
